Why Look for Jenni AI Alternatives?

Jenni's autocomplete is genuinely fast for getting words on a page. The problems show up later in the assignment, and they cluster into four categories.

📉 Tight free tier

200 words per day runs out inside one paragraph, and the unlimited plan sits at the top of this category's price range once you convert.

📚 Citation trust

AI-suggested references need checking against a real index. Tools sourced from actual paper databases — SciSpace, or a dedicated citation generator like QuillBot's — reduce that risk.

🎓 Integrity policies

Generated prose is what most institutions restrict. Paraphrasing and proofreading tools that improve your own writing sit on far safer ground.

🧩 Narrow scope

Jenni writes sentences. It doesn't help you find literature, understand a method, or check a manuscript against journal conventions — three things a thesis actually requires.

Detailed Look at Each Jenni AI Alternative

Q

1. QuillBot

FreemiumFree tier

QuillBot is the highest-value Jenni AI alternative for most students. Instead of generating paragraphs you then have to defend, it rewrites and tightens your own sentences — plus it bundles a citation generator, plagiarism checker, summarizer, and grammar checker that Jenni charges separately or omits.

2. Paperpal

FreemiumFree tier

Paperpal is built by Editage from decades of journal editing data, so its suggestions target the conventions reviewers actually enforce — hedging, tense in methods sections, discipline-specific phrasing. It's the strongest option if your output is a submitted manuscript rather than a course essay.

Why choose Paperpal over Jenni AI?

  • Suggestions are tuned to journal-reviewer expectations, not general readability
  • Pre-submission checks catch structural issues before a desk rejection
  • Strongest option for ESL researchers writing in academic English

3. SciSpace

FreemiumFree tier

SciSpace connects the reading and writing halves: search the literature, have the copilot explain difficult passages inline, then paraphrase and cite from the same workspace. Jenni's autocomplete assumes you already understand your sources — SciSpace does not.

Why choose SciSpace over Jenni AI?

  • Handles literature discovery and comprehension, not just sentence generation
  • Citations come from papers you actually opened in the tool
  • One subscription covers reading, review tables, and drafting

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best free alternative to Jenni AI?

QuillBot's free tier is the strongest, covering paraphrasing, grammar checking, and citation generation with no daily word cap on the core paraphraser. Grammarly Free handles proofreading everywhere you type, and ChatGPT's free tier covers outlining and critique. Between those three you replace most of what Jenni's free 200-word daily allowance offers, at no cost.

Is Jenni AI worth it for a thesis?

For sentence-level autocomplete it works, but a thesis needs literature comprehension, citation integrity, and continuity across chapters — three things Jenni handles weakly. Most thesis writers do better with SciSpace or Consensus for the literature, Paperpal for academic language, and QuillBot for paraphrasing and citation formatting. That stack usually costs less than Jenni's unlimited tier.

Will these tools get flagged by AI detectors?

Any tool that generates text can be flagged, and detectors produce false positives on genuine writing too. The lower-risk pattern is to write your own draft and use paraphrasing or proofreading tools — QuillBot, Wordtune, Grammarly, Paperpal — to improve it, rather than generating paragraphs wholesale. Always check your institution's specific policy before using any of these on graded work.

Which Jenni AI alternative handles citations best?

QuillBot for formatting — it generates APA, MLA, and Chicago citations and pairs them with a plagiarism checker. SciSpace is better for sourcing, because citations come from papers you actually opened in its 280M+ paper index. Avoid asking a general chatbot for references: fabricated citations remain the single most common way AI-assisted papers get caught.

How much does Jenni AI cost compared to alternatives?

Jenni runs a free tier limited to roughly 200 words per day, with unlimited plans commonly in the $20–30/mo range monthly and cheaper annually. QuillBot Premium is around $8.33/mo annually, Grammarly Pro around $12/mo, Wordtune Advanced around $13.99/mo, and Paperpal Prime around $19–25/mo. Verify current pricing on each vendor's site — this category changes pricing frequently.
